News

Russia will not win the war against Ukraine. Its "achievements" are measured in meters, not miles, Keith Kellogg, US ...
During talks in London on April 23, Washington and Kyiv reached an agreement on 22 specific conditions for a peaceful ...
U.S. Special Envoy Keith Kellogg said on April 30 that he does not expect Washington to abandon peace efforts despite ...
Comes as Russian forces pressing on harder than ever while Putin claims to want ceasefire, says Ukraine military chief ...